Abstract

The invention relates to a grape water, fertilizer and pesticide integrated management method, and belongs to the technical field of grape cultivation. According to novel water, fertilizer and pesticide integrated technology, a fertilizer and pesticide applying device is effectively combined with an irrigation pipe network device with a pressure water source, fertilizers and pesticides are dissolved in irrigation water, and water, nutrients and the pesticides are timely and appropriately conveyed to crop root soil according to the requirements of crops for the water, the nutrients and the pesticides and soil water, nutrient and health conditions. Traditional land irrigation is changed into crop irrigation, and fertilizer application to soil is changed into fertilizer application to crops. By the irrigation mode, the water, the fertilizers and the pesticides needed by grapes are supplied to the grapes together, so that the grapes can healthily grow, labor, the water and the fertilizers are saved, yield is increased by 18-23%, and the method is easily popularized and applied.

Traditional grape cultivation and management is irrigated, apply fertilizer and pesticide grown needs separately to carry out, and in each phenophase, as before germinateing, after young sprout Growth spurt, setting, fruit expanding period etc., all need to carry out topdressing and irrigating, this needs a large amount of manpower and materials, and therefore how overcoming the deficiencies in the prior art is problems that current viticulture technical field needs solution badly.
Summary of the invention
The object of the invention is to solve the deficiencies in the prior art, a kind of grape water-fertilizer-pesticide integrated management method is provided, the method passes through irrigation method, moisture required for grape, fertilizer and liquid are together supplied grape, enable the growth that grape is healthy, feature saving of labor, the water-saving of the method and economize fertile.
The technical solution used in the present invention is as follows:
A kind of grape water-fertilizer-pesticide integrated management method, comprises the steps:
Step (1), Water soluble fertilizer and water are that 1:500 mixes by solid-to-liquid ratio, completely soluble in water to Water soluble fertilizer, obtain premixed liquid A;
Step (2), by agricultural chemicals with water by volume for 1:2000 mixes, mix, obtain premixed liquid B;
Step (3), 9-11 days after germination, the premixed liquid B that premixed liquid A step (1) obtained and step (2) obtain mixes by the volume ratio of 1:1, and after mixing, spray in vine plant root, the amount of spraying is 250-400ml/ strain, until gather;
The preparation method of described Water soluble fertilizer is: according to weight parts, by 10-15 part fulvic acid potassium, 1-2 part diethyl aminoethyl hexanoate, 0.1-0.3 part brassin lactones, 7-9 part urea phosphate, 0.2-0.3 part scallop hydrolyzed peptide and 0.2-0.5 part CMC, be stirred to and mix, to obtain final product;
The preparation method of described agricultural chemicals is: according to weight parts, after being pulverized by 6-10 part Asiatic plantain, is immersed in 1-2h in 70-100 part water, then be heated with stirring to 70-80 DEG C, insulation 30-50min, is then cooled to 40-50 DEG C, add 0.1-0.2 part nereistoxin wherein, be stirred to after mixing, be down to room temperature, filter, 1-1.5 part α-naphthaleneacidsodium is added in filtrate, be stirred to after mixing, be concentrated into 10-15 part, obtain final product.
Further, preferably described mixing speed is 60-80r/min.
Further, preferably before step (3) sprays, digging the dark annular ditch for 15-25cm apart from the place of vine trunk 20-30cm, 30-50g starch grafted acrylate crosslinking copolymerization thing (water-loss reducer) evenly being applied in ditch, then covers with surface dust.
The inventive method can just fertilizer and agricultural chemicals equipment effectively be combined with the irrigation pipe network equipment in pressure water source, namely according to scientific formula, fertilizer and agricultural chemicals are dissolved in irrigation water, according to crop to the demand of moisture, nutrient, agricultural chemicals and soil moisture, nutrient, health status, moisture, nutrient and agricultural chemicals are transported to crop root soil in good time, in appropriate amount.
compared with prior art, its beneficial effect is in the present invention:
(1) grape water-fertilizer-pesticide integrated management method of the present invention is by irrigation method, and the moisture required for grape, fertilizer and liquid are together supplied grape, enables the growth that grape is healthy, feature saving of labor, the water-saving of the method and economize fertile;
(2) the present invention makes traditional irrigating the fields become and waters crop, becomes to soil application to crop fertilization, and medicine is fertile balanced, the more traditional cultivation of grape growing way better, and real achieves water-fertilizer-pesticide integrated management;
(3) the fruit grain that management method of the present invention is cultivated is bright-coloured aubergine, not shattering, not dehiscent fruit, and in fruit grain, soluble solid content is high, and quality is homogeneous, first-class, and output adds 18-23% compared with conventional method.
